Special Celiac Cruise Ship




As you may know, having Celiac Disease makes traveling really hard. I have always wanted to go on a cruise ship but because of being gluten-free I have to worry if there will be food I can eat. Yes there would be salad, fruit, veggies and plain meats, but you are paying a lot of money for food. I ran into an email about The Majestic Mariner of the Seas offering a special 3-day Celiac Cruise from January 17-20, 2020 departing from Orlando, Flordia (Port Canaveral) 4:00pm and arrive in Nassau Bahamas at 7:00am then depart at 9:30pm and then arrive at Perfect Day Cococay, Bahamas at 7:00am then it heads back to Orlando, Florida around 5:00pm. You can also find specials to go along with this for Disney World and Universal Studios. https://www.celiaccruise.com


On this Gluten Free Cruise aboard Royal Caribbean you will find:
  • Gluten Free menus, with the ability to order meals and dessert ahead of time in an organized, safe and efficient manner.
  • An orientation to eating “Gluten Free” once you board the ship with the executive chef explaining the ins and outs of Gluten Free dining for your cruise.
  • The chance for your family members to meet other Gluten Free friends and socialize during receptions both on and off the ship.
  • GLUTEN FREE excursions to a resort in Nassau.
  • A stress-free, relaxing vacation in the Bahamas!
